1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the definition of circumference?

Back

Circumference is the distance around the edge of a circle or cylindrical object.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you calculate the circumference of a circle?

Back

Circumference can be calculated using the formula C = 2πr, where r is the radius of the circle.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the metric unit of mass?

Back

The metric unit of mass is the kilogram (kg).

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the purpose of a ruler in measurements?

Back

A ruler is used to measure length.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the significance of measuring in metric units?

Back

Metric units provide a standardized system of measurement that is used globally, making it easier to communicate and compare measurements.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the formula for calculating the area of a rectangle?

Back

The area of a rectangle can be calculated using the formula A = length × width.
